Founded in 1978 in Gujarat, Laxcon Steels Limited is one of India's most technologically advanced stainless steel manufacturers. For over 48 years Laxcon has been the first choice for stockists, processors and end-users of cold and hot finished products, steered in only one direction: to make the finest quality stainless steel.

With a production capacity of more than 140,000 MT per annum across four plants in Gujarat, Laxcon supplies automotive, oil and gas, renewable energy, construction, pharmaceutical, aerospace, marine, railways, food and beverages, and defence.

## The Journey

Throughout our journey we have remained focused on sticking to our core competency, steel. Over the years we kept ploughing capital back into the business to improve our capabilities and upgrade the infrastructure that lets us consistently produce the finest stainless steel.

1. 1979 Started with a hot and cold rolling mill for stainless steel sheets in Delhi.
2. 1985 1 MT induction furnace unit producing stainless steel ingots in Delhi.
3. 1991 Acquired a 3 MT induction furnace in Chennai.
4. 1994 Acquired a 3 MT induction furnace in Delhi.
5. 2002 Acquired a 3 MT induction furnace in Ahmedabad.
6. 2003 10 MT AOD converter installed.
7. 2005 Added a continuous caster.
8. 2006 Started the bright bar manufacturing facility.
9. 2007 Installation of the 20" rolling mill.
10. 2009 Added another 12" rolling mill.
11. 2010 Acquired an 8 MT induction furnace in Ghaziabad, Uttar Pradesh.
12. 2011 Installed a ladle refining furnace and vacuum degassing.
13. 2012 Installation of electromagnetic stirring and automatic mould level control.
14. 2015 Enhanced capacities with a 25 MT induction furnace and a 35 MT AOD.
15. 2018 Installation of electroslag remelting.
16. 2019 Acquired another unit with two rolling mills, 14" and 16".
17. 2021 An award winning office block built.
18. 2022 Started a new profile division with enhanced capacity.
19. 2023 Installation of a 25 MW hybrid wind and solar green power generation project for captive use.
20. 2024 Installed a fully automatic bar peeling line, increasing capacity by 4,000 MT.
21. 2024 Started an in-house R&D centre for improving and developing products for wider applications, with an automatic billet grinding machine.
22. 2025 Installation of SAP S/4HANA as the company wide enterprise resource planning system.
23. 2026 Started the Pipes and Tubes Division, producing seamless pipes and mother hollows.
